It is possible to differentiate between text encoded by the barcode and text shown below the barcode. Therefore a control code is given. To enable following control code, enter %H into the format field of the barcode property page.
Control Code |
Meaning |
---|---|
%b |
Start to be only in barcode |
%c |
Display the checksum |
%h |
Start to be in human readable text only |
%e |
End of control code |
%% |
Insert a % sign |

For the 2D Barcode DataMatrixEx, it is also possible to enter 4 values separated by a comma. Then the text of the barcode is wrapped around it.
